3755645010 | A rare genetic constitutional dyserythropoietic anemia disorder characterized by moderate to severe anemia without thrombocytopenia, variable degrees of neutropenia and bone marrow biopsy findings of trilineage dysplasia and hypocellularity of erythroid and granulocytic lineages. Peripheral blood findings include anisocytosis, macrocytosis, poikilocytosis, elliptocytes, and fragmented erythrocytes. Caused by mutation in the GATA1 gene on chromosome Xp11. | en | Definition | Active | Entire term case sensitive (core metadata concept) | SNOMED CT core |
